Nestled along the inlet, this Vancouver Island logging town offers kayaking adventures and fishing trips in Nootka Sound. Hike the surrounding trails to spot black bears, or join local guides for whale watching excursions from the harbour.

Best time to go to Gold River

The best time to visit Gold River can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Gold River fal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Gold River fal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with moderate r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January30.2°F (-1.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February28.8°F (-1.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March31.6°F (-0.2°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April35.8°F (2.1°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
May44.8°F (7.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June50.4°F (10.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
July57.4°F (14.1°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September51.3°F (10.7°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October42.6°F (5.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November33.4°F (0.8°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December28.9°F (-1.7°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Gold River

Flying into Gold River, British Columbia, is convenient with three major airports nearby. Comox Valley Airport (YQQ) is 82km away, with notable hotels like the Crown Isle Resort and Golf Community, 3km from the airport, offering airport shuttle services. Powell River Airport (YPW), located 111km away, has options such as the Powell River Town Centre Hotel, just 2km from the airport. Lastly, Campbell River Airport (YBL) is 60km from Gold River, with accommodations like the Ramada by Wyndham Campbell River, 6km away. Each airport provides varying transportation services to ensure a smooth journey to your destination.

What's the seasonal weather like in Gold River?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 12°C, while the coldest months are February and December, with an average of -1°C. The rainiest months in Gold River are November, January, December and October, with each month seeing an average of 433 mm of rainfall.
